Freelance Senior Planner Outside IR35

A specialist contractor is seeking an experienced Senior Planner on a freelance basis. This role offers an opportunity to contribute to major construction works by ensuring effective planning, scheduling, and coordination.

Role Overview:

The Senior Planner will be responsible for developing, monitoring, and maintaining project schedules to ensure timely and efficient delivery. Working closely with project managers, engineers, and site teams, this role will ensure that planning activities align with project objectives, resources are optimised, and risks are effectively managed.

Key Responsibilities:

  1. Programme Development: Creating and maintaining detailed construction programmes using industry-standard planning software.

  2. Progress Monitoring: Tracking project progress, identifying delays, and implementing recovery plans where necessary.

  3. Risk & Mitigation Planning: Analysing potential risks and developing mitigation strategies to maintain project timelines.

  4. Stakeholder Coordination: Working closely with site teams, engineers, and project managers to ensure alignment on scheduling and resources.

  5. Reporting & Forecasting: Providing accurate progress reports, forecasts, and analysis to senior management and clients.

  6. Resource & Logistics Planning: Ensuring that labour, materials, and equipment are effectively scheduled to meet project demands.

Skills & Experience Required:

  1. Qualifications: Degree or HND in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or a related field.

  2. Industry Experience: Extensive experience in planning roles within infrastructure, civil engineering, or large-scale construction projects.

  3. Software Proficiency: Strong knowledge of planning tools such as Primavera P6.

  4. Analytical & Problem-Solving Skills: Ability to identify scheduling risks and implement effective solutions.

  5. Communication & Leadership: Experience in liaising with project teams, clients, and senior management to ensure clarity in planning and execution.
